I am dealing with some old MB code that did not name queries so everything is query 1,2,3 etc.

 

The problem is in the script, it closes everything and then assumes the queries will reset back to 1. 

 

I am not seeing that happen.   Is there some setting that will do this or a command to reset the query numbers?

Hi Matthew

 

My initial thought was that the counter was session-based but when I tried it, it seems to get reset when I close all.

 

My test was however very basic.

  1. Open one table
  2. Select one record from that table and show Selection in a browser. This renamed Selection to Query1
  3. Close All
  4. Repeat.

 

It’s certainly isn’t enough to just close the queries.

 

Do you have the source code for the script?

If you do, I’d recommend selecting into a named query, or at least use SelectionInfo to get a static name for the Selection
